The service shows the 'clean' rate. Banks and exchange offices may add a margin of 1-5%. To calculate the real amount, consider the bank's commission.

Banks use their own rates and add a commission. Our converter shows the average market rate without taking into account the bank's margin.

Yes, the rates of CHF to IRR and IRR to CHF may differ. It depends on the spread — the difference between the purchase price and the sale price. Financial platforms and banks set their own margin, so the rate in each direction is different. The DevBox Tools service shows the average market rate, current at the time of the request.
